Concentrix Corporation (CNXC) is approaching its second-quarter earnings report with expectations of modest year-over-year earnings per share (EPS) growth, but flat revenue. Analysts forecast Q2 EPS at $2.75, a slight increase from $2.69 in the prior year, while revenue is projected to be stagnant at $2.38 billion. This follows a first quarter where the company surpassed analyst estimates, delivering EPS of $2.79 against a $2.58 consensus, although revenue of $2.37 billion was slightly down from the previous year's $2.4 billion. This trend suggests a focus on profitability management amid a challenging top-line environment. Recent analyst actions reflect a cautiously optimistic outlook; while Canaccord Genuity reiterated a 'Buy' rating, it significantly reduced its price target from $100 to $80. Similarly, Baird initiated coverage with an 'Outperform' rating and a $70 price target. These targets, though lowered, still represent substantial upside from the stock's recent closing price of $54.17, indicating that the market may have priced in the current revenue headwinds.
